Ultra Health Level 2 Surgical Face Masks Pack of 50 - TGA Listed TGA registered- ARTG 296802 Australian Standard AS 4381-2002 Covering your face with a mask provides protection from others while preventing potential spread. Whenever we forcefully exhale, we release droplets – face coverings decrease how many droplets we release when we speak, cough, or sneeze.  3 Ply Disposable Face Masks feature a hydrophobic non-woven outer layer, melt blown filter middle layer, and a soft and absorbent inner layer. Ideal for situations where low amounts of fluid, spray, an/or aerosols are produced.

Level 2

Applications:  For use in emergency departments, dentistry, changing dressings on small or healing wounds where minimal blood droplets exposure may possibly occur (e.g. endoscopy procedures)
Bacterial Filtration Efficiency (BFE): > 99.9% Particulate Filtration Efficiency (PFE) % (0.1um): Not Required Differential Pressure (Delta P) mm H2O/cm2: < 5.0 Resistance to penetration by synthetic blood (fluid resistance) min pressure in mm Hg for pass result: 120mm Hg
Duration of Use: Cumulative use of no more than 8 hours. This mask is not reusable. Mask should be replaced when the following conditions occur: • The surface of the mask is damaged, or if the mask cannot be adapted to the face properly. • The mask is contaminated, such as droplets on the outside of the mask. • There is an odor inside the mask. • When mask becomes damp/humid Discard masks after each use and dispose of them upon removal. Help block large-particle droplets, splashes, sprays, or splatter that may contain: viruses, bacteria, dust, pollen.
